From: Stafford Horne Date: Sat, 21 Mar 2026 09:22:05 +0000 (+0000) Subject: openrisc: mm: Fix section mismatch between map_page and __set_fixmap X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/cgi-bin/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=431400d49cac4bac944fc2d989921003314667ae;p=thirdparty%2Flinux.git openrisc: mm: Fix section mismatch between map_page and __set_fixmap This warning was reported by the kernel test robot: WARNING: modpost: vmlinux: section mismatch in reference: __set_fixmap+0x84 (section: .text.unlikely) -> map_page.isra.0 (section: .init.text) With commit 4735037b5d9b ("openrisc: Add text patching API support") the __set_fixmap function was moved out of the .init.text section. However, the map_page helper that it uses was not moved. This was not noticed on gcc 15.1.0 where map_page gets inlined unlike lkp@intel.com which uses gcc 10.5.0. Fix this by also moving the map_page helper function out of the init section.
